Handover Note – Finance Directorship Transition

Dear Board Members,

As I hand responsibility for the quarterly cash-flow forecast to Director Helsa Avermont, I wish to record the current position carefully. The Q3 model assumes receipt of the Marwick settlement in week six and defers the Torlane capital outlay to Q4. Sensitivity cases for a two-week collection slippage are included. Helsa has reviewed all assumptions and concurs. The confidential plan underpinning these figures appears immediately below.

board note of kadug-tawig: Only 5 of the 100 pilot accounts renewed Oliath, so a churn review is set for April 15.

## Step 4: Enable hot-reload in your plugin

Starting with Quillbridge 5, config changes are pushed to plugins live — no more restart dance. Your plugin needs to implement the `onConfigUpdate` hook and drop any cached settings when it fires. Heads up: the hook can fire mid-request, so guard anything stateful. Most plugins only need a few lines here, but test against the sandbox before shipping. To verify your handler works, run the sandbox with these reference values, which should trigger at least two reload events.

config for kajeg-kahog:
WENIX_LOG_LEVEL=debug
WENIX_METRICS_HOST=metrics.wenix.qirvansys.corp
WENIX_POOL_SIZE=4

/*
 * PARCEL_WEBHOOK_RETRY_CEILING
 *
 * Caps retry attempts for delivery-status webhooks from the Lorryhop
 * tracking pipeline. New folks: this is deliberately low (not a typo).
 * Carriers re-send events on their own schedule, so aggressive retries
 * just duplicate scans and confuse the dedupe layer downstream.
 * Raising this past 5 once caused a 3x event storm during the Bellmarsh
 * peak-season incident, so change it only with sign-off from the
 * routing team. The constant below was last validated against the
 * build noted here.
 */

pipeline stamp: htk4_66df